Abstract
Screening for new antibiotics remains an important area of biology and medicine. Elucidation of the antibiotic mechanism of action is an indispensable part for this type of research. Preferentially, it should be carried out quickly and cost-effectively, on the stage of primary screening. In this review we describe application of reporter strains for rapid classification of antibiotics by their mechanisms of action, without prior purification of active compounds and determination of their chemical structure.
